Can some one explain how solana will not fall into the EOS situation where due to the size of the block chain growth it wont end upbeing centralise on one or two servers maybe 3.

What solutions does it offer to get around this? I have taken a glance at the info on Solana and it seems to take a stratify out in


State Snapshots (Point 1): Solana uses a mechanism where it takes snapshots of the current state (like account balances) and disregards much of the transaction history for day-to-day operations. This reduces the data that nodes need to store and process, making it easier for more participants to run nodes. However, this approach can be vulnerable to edge attacks if the snapshots themselves are tampered with or if the mechanism for deciding what to include in a snapshot is manipulated.

Data Sharding (Point 2): Solana's concept of having mid-tier nodes that hold parts of the blockchain can be seen as a form of data sharding. This approach divides the blockchain data among multiple nodes, reducing the load on any single node. By incentivizing these nodes, Solana encourages distribution and redundancy. However, this system's security depends on ensuring that the nodes are sufficiently decentralized and that the shards are properly managed and verified.

Full Nodes (Point 3): Full nodes, which hold the complete blockchain, are essential for the network's integrity but are resource-intensive to operate. Solana anticipates that improvements in data throughput and storage technology will make it feasible for more participants to run full nodes in the future.

what to stop edge attack vectors on [1] and [2] and collapse of 3 in to EOS 2.0
